Question Transfer Case Compatibility?

My transfer case seems to have failed. Won't calibrate. Gear is good.

Mine's a 2007 3.0si. I found a good price on a used transfer case from a 2006. I see it has a different part number but thought perhaps it is compatible anyway. Is it? If so, are there any others that are also compatible?

The 3 dash lights you get when the gear goes (but gear was fine when I opened it up), rear wheels spin only in low traction. Calibration fails when you try to run it.

I found a used one which passed calibration and now it's good.
